Summary
Saudi Arabia and the UAE face a shortfall of over four million skilled workers — and AI-powered hiring is becoming a requirement, not a choice. In this episode, we break down the three tiers of AI hiring tools reshaping the GCC: native-built platforms, global adapters, and analytics layers, and explain why the tools built specifically for Gulf markets are pulling ahead. We look at the compliance pressures driving platform selection — from Saudi Arabia's Saudization quotas to the UAE Personal Data Protection Law — and why Arabic-language capability goes far beyond simple translation. With Vision 2030 deadlines approaching and 48% AI hiring growth already recorded in the UAE, the gap between a GCC-native tool and a retrofitted global platform is becoming impossible to ignore. Whether you're an HR leader in Riyadh, Dubai, or Abu Dhabi, this episode gives you a clear framework for evaluating your hiring stack against the real mandates of 2026 — so you're not just buying software, you're buying something that actually works where you operate.
